PNC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2014 in Review

879 of the 3,479 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in PNC Financial Services (PNC) for Q2 2014, worth a combined $38.7B — up 4.1% from $37.2B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 58 funds opened new PNC positions and 43 closed out — a net gain of 15 holders — while 328 added to existing stakes and 332 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Capital World Investors, adding an estimated $336M. The largest seller was Wellington Management Group, cutting an estimated $253M.
